TOWN OF MOUNT PLEASANT, SOUTH CAROLINA ECONOMIC DEVELOPMENT COMMITTEE Monday, February 28, 2022 10:30 a.m. Municipal Complex, Council Chambers 100 Ann Edwards Lane, Mount Pleasant, SC 29464 MINUTES Members Present: Laura Hyatt, Chair; Howard Chapman; and John Iacofano Also Present: Rick Crosby (MPW) via Zoom call Staff Present: Eric DeMoura, Town Administrator; Christiane Farrell, Assistant Town Administrator; and Lauren Sims, Community and Government Affairs Chief 1. Call to order Ms. Hyatt called the meeting to order at 10:30 a.m. 2. Approval of Minutes from the December 6, 2021 meeting Mr. Chapman moved for approval; seconded by Mr. Iacofano. All present voted in favor. 3. Public Comments [None] 4. Discussion and possible action regarding the Economic Development Strategy Update Ms. Farrell stated that staff has the Economic Development Strategy for Committee’s review and consideration. She said a draft was presented at the Town Council Retreat in January by the consultants, SB Friedman. She believes that the report was well received by Council. Since that time, she, and Ms. Sims have had discussions with SB Friedman to discuss anything further. Council members received a copy of the updated report this morning and there is nothing substantively different in the report and the only item added was additional information about traffic trips and population. She will provide a brief overview to see Economic Development Committee February 28, 2022 Page 2 of 7 if the Committee is ready to proceed with recommending approval to full Council of the strategy and to discuss prioritization of some of the strategies in the plan. She will be presenting the strategy along with Ms. Sims. Economic Development Committee February 28, 2022 Page 3 of 7 Ms. Sims reviewed the strategies that are business related. Economic Development Committee February 28, 2022 Page 4 of 7 Ms. Farrell discussed the Planning strategies. Economic Development Committee February 28, 2022 Page 5 of 7 Mr. Chapman asked if Starling Chevrolet was moving, because everything was moved out of the building yesterday. Ms. Farrell stated that she has not heard anything about them moving. Ms. Farrell stated that “spot zoning” has been eliminated and instead say, “reduce the use of variances. Ms. Sims continued discussions on economic development incentives. Economic Development Committee February 28, 2022 Page 6 of 7 Mr. Iacofano asked if the key economic development zones include the donut holes, most importantly the Wando Welch on Long Point Road. Ms. Farrell stated that they would be included because it would be part of what the Town would like to promote if the Town is able to annex these properties. Mr. Iacofano asked who would be promoting those properties and how would they be promoted. Ms. Farrell stated that the Town is capable of promoting these properties. She said there are already incentives in place for annexation, in particular with Business License. She said there are also other opportunities the Town could work on in conjunction with either Charleston County Economic Development or Charleston Regional Development Alliance (CRDA), depending on what the cluster is and type of business interested in developing in the Town. Mr. Chapman mentioned that at a presentation with the Charleston Metro Chamber of Commerce, they were very anxious for the Town to share information such as this with them so they would be in a position to assist the Town, especially at the Wando Welch Long Point Road area. This would be a perfect area for the Charleston Metro Chamber to assist the Town with finding new businesses, which is part of their job. Economic Development Committee February 28, 2022 Page 7 of 7 Ms. Farrell stated that Mr. Chapman attended one of the meetings at the Chamber where Planning assisted. She stated that staff will be going next week to present this to get this information out to them. Mr. Iacofano asked where the funding for marketing comes from Ms. Farrell stated that there are monies identified within the proposed budget. Ms. Hyatt stated that she was excited how everything is coming together. She would feel comfortable forwarding this to full council. Mr. Chapman moved that Committee submit the whole plan for adoption by Council at the next meeting; seconded by Mr. Iacofano. All present voted in favor. 5. Adjourn There being no further business, Committee adjourned at 10:50 a.m. Respectfully submitted, Barbara Ashe February 28, 2022
